MM74HC4049N and Resistor Networks: A Comprehensive Overview

The MM74HC4049N is a hex inverter that plays a crucial role in digital logic applications. When integrated with resistor networks and arrays, it can enhance circuit functionality, improve signal integrity, and facilitate various electronic applications.
